Compliance context

AB 802 (Public Resources Code §25402.10)

AB 802 requires every California commercial building over 50,000 sq ft to report energy use to the CEC annually; the CEC publicly discloses the results statewide.

Frequently asked questions

What is Springs Apartments - Labri's energy grade?

Springs Apartments - Labri scores 78 out of 100 on ENERGY STAR — band B (Above median (70–84)) — in its 2024 California disclosure. Scores are national percentiles against similar buildings; 75+ qualifies for ENERGY STAR certification.

How much energy does Springs Apartments - Labri use?

Its 2024 site energy-use intensity was 35.8 kBtu/ft² across 110,000 sq ft, including 468,089 kWh of electricity and 24,745 therms of natural gas.
